How much do sports coach instructor j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for sports coach instructor in the United States is $21.44,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.62 and $24.04 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Sports Coach Instructor vs Sports Trainer?

AspectSports Coach InstructorSports Trainer
CertificationsCPR, First Aid, coaching certificationsCPR, First Aid, sports-specific certifications
Work EnvironmentSchools, community centers, sports clubsGyms, sports facilities, private training centers
Employer & IndustryEducational institutions, sports organizationsFitness centers, sports teams, private clients

Sports Coach Instructors focus on teaching sports skills, developing athletes, and organizing team activities. Sports Trainers primarily work on improving athletic performance, injury prevention, and personalized training. While both roles require similar certifications and may overlap in work environments, their main focus differs: coaching versus performance training.

Do sports coach instructors make good money?

Sports coach instructors' salaries vary based on experience, location, and the level of coaching, but they generally earn an hourly wage or salary that is modest compared to other professions. Many work part-time or seasonally, and additional certifications or specialized skills can increase earning potential.

What qualifications do I need to be a sports coach instructor?

To become a sports coach instructor, candidates typically need relevant coaching certifications, such as a national or regional coaching qualification, and often a background in the specific sport. First aid certification and good communication skills are also important, and some roles may require a background check or experience working with groups or youth.
